Transaction 563df222776ffc8a50ba75c29a2c40981f9584e7329b28caea62fd55a8772678

2 Input
2 Outputs
  • 563df222776ffc8a50ba75c29a2c40981f9584e7329b28caea62fd55a8772678:0
  • value  785746
    address  166sGNTvnYfPWvbgugZoWGAvLmaGx3LFKg
  • 563df222776ffc8a50ba75c29a2c40981f9584e7329b28caea62fd55a8772678:1
  • value  2447174
    address  19pDStwPkA9YiNN7duVEpxBpSa8wdbnbPV